Time to End the FCC’s Designated Entity Program
Each maneuver [by the regulated party] generates a counter‐maneuver from the regulatory bureaucracy and Congress; every feint and dodge, a more complicated prophylactic for the next encounter. The result, over time, is a profusion of legislative and regulatory detail that confounds American business. — Robert Reich, “The Miasma of Regulation,” 1987 In his essay “The Miasma of Regulation,” Robert Reich lays out the cat-and-mouse game played between the regulated and their regulators, exploring how industry pushes the boundaries of acceptable legal behavior and government pushes back, closing loopholes or filling in grey areas.
